Definitions:

Cumulative Relative Frequency

A calculation used in statistics to summarize data by accumulating percentages of observations in ascending order.

Proportion

A part or fraction of a whole, often expressed as a percentage or decimal.

Upper Limit

The maximum value in a range or set, beyond which no observations in the data set fall or are allowed.

Relative Frequency Distribution

A tabular summary of data showing the fraction or proportion of observations in each of several nonoverlapping categories or classes.
